Apple (AAPL) shares rallied 2.95% to close at $266.43 on April 15—up from $259.20 the prior Friday—driven by a decisive technical breakout above key resistance levels near $259 and $264, fueled by AI trade optimism and Bank of America Securities' recent price target increase to $325 from $320. This momentum counters early-April pressures from foldable iPhone delay reports, with consensus analyst targets averaging $296 amid expectations for robust services revenue and 2026 product launches like AI-enhanced devices. As the market nears resolution on the April 17 close, trader positioning hinges on Nasdaq strength and end-of-week flows, with potential volatility from broader economic data releases.

If the final session is shortened (for example, due to a market-holiday schedule), the official closing price published for that shortened session will still be used for resolution.
If no official closing price is published for that session (for example, due to a trading halt into the close, system issue, delisting, or other disruption), the market will use the last valid on-exchange trade price of the regular session as the effective closing price.
The resolution source for this market is Yahoo Finance, specifically the Apple (AAPL) "Close" prices available at https://finance.yahoo.com/quote/AAPL/history, published under "Historical Prices."
In the event of a stock split, reverse stock split, or similar corporate action affecting the listed company during the listed time frame, this market will resolve based on split-adjusted prices as displayed on Yahoo Finance.
